Cell Line Development Labs
Stable cell lines, built for performance: High-throughput screening and clone selection platforms support the development of stable, high-producing CHO and HEK293 cell lines. Monoclonality assurance, stability assessment, and cell banking capabilities are integrated into a streamlined workflow designed for IND readiness.
Upstream Process Development
Flexible systems for every approach: Bioreactor systems support fed-batch, perfusion, and continuous development strategies, allowing programs to align upstream design with long-term manufacturing goals. From media optimization to scale-up studies, upstream development is built for performance and scalability.
Downstream Process Development
Purification designed for yield and quality: Chromatography and filtration platforms support the development of robust purification processes aligned with product quality attributes and regulatory expectations. DoE-driven optimization ensures efficient, scalable downstream processes.
Analytical Development Labs
Data that drives every decision: Comprehensive analytical capabilities support characterization, method development, and stability-indicating analysis. These labs provide the data foundation for IND submissions and guide development decisions across the program.
Formulation Development
Stability from the start: Formulation scientists work alongside analytical teams to design stable liquid drug substance formulations. Excipient screening, stress testing, and stability studies ensure formulations are aligned with real-world conditions and regulatory requirements.
Flexible Development Suites
Designed for speed and adaptability: Modular lab environments allow rapid program startup and flexible configuration to meet the needs of each molecule and development strategy.
